图书介绍
RPG IV教程PDF|Epub|txt|kindle电子书版本网盘下载
![RPG IV教程](https://www.shukui.net/cover/11/34910152.jpg)
- 王晓迅,陈志雄主编 著
- 出版社: 天津:天津科学技术出版社
- ISBN:9787530851425
- 出版时间:2008
- 标注页数:417页
- 文件大小:13MB
- 文件页数:425页
- 主题词:程序语言-程序设计-教材
PDF下载
下载说明
RPG IV教程PDF格式电子书版下载
下载的文件为RAR压缩包。需要使用解压软件进行解压得到PDF格式图书。建议使用BT下载工具Free Download Manager进行下载,简称FDM(免费,没有广告,支持多平台)。本站资源全部打包为BT种子。所以需要使用专业的BT下载软件进行下载。如BitComet qBittorrent uTorrent等BT下载工具。迅雷目前由于本站不是热门资源。不推荐使用!后期资源热门了。安装了迅雷也可以迅雷进行下载!
(文件页数 要大于 标注页数,上中下等多册电子书除外)
注意:本站所有压缩包均有解压码: 点击下载压缩包解压工具
图书目录
1 库与库列表的概念以及基本功能键1
1.1 LIBRARY(库)与LIBRARY LIST(库列表)2
1.1.1 在线求助系统4
1.1.2 当前库的概念9
1.1.3 其他功能键12
1.2 OBJECT的概念15
2 FILE(OBJECT)的结构16
2.2 如何建立数据库18
2.2.1 数据流图与图中的数据存储19
2.2.2 实体关系模型20
2.2.3 关于文件字段的命名(Field)21
2.2.4 使用DDS定义并编译生成物理数据库22
2.2.5 检查编译错误29
2.2.6 使用DFU输入数据36
2.2.7 修改数据库的步骤45
2.2.8 建立逻辑文件46
2.2.9 使用SQL建立数据库文件以及比较DDS55
2.2.10 在SQL中使用数据字典建立数据库文件60
2.2.11 成员(Member)与数据库文件的关系63
3.交互式程序设计69
3.1.屏幕设计初步SDA(SCREEN DESIGN AID)70
3.1.1.进入SDA设计单屏幕(Record类型)72
3.1.2.选择数据库文件76
3.1.3.在屏幕上放置数据库文件字段78
3.1.4.添加常数项80
3.1.5.添加变量字段以及系统关键字84
3.1.6.修改字段属性88
3.1.7.移动与复制字段94
3.1.8.删除字段97
3.1.9.保存屏幕98
3.1.10.为屏幕添加控制关键字98
3.1.11.保存显示文件并将其编译为目标101
3.2.第一个交互式RPGIV程序108
3.2.1.编制交互式程序109
3.2.2.编译RPGIV程序以及检测程序错误119
3.2.3.检测以及运行程序128
3.3.子文件设计(1)133
3.3.1.使用SDA设计子文件135
3.3.2.子文件主体设计137
3.3.3.定义子文件隐藏字段(Hidden Field)142
3.3.4.子文件控制设计145
3.3.5.子文件控制关键字149
3.3.6.设计子文件底部界面154
3.3.7.设计显示记录窗体157
3.3.8.定义文件级关键字162
3.4.交互式子文件程序设计(1)166
3.4.1.RPGIV子文件程序设计(1)167
3.4.2.检测程序运行错误178
3.4.3.交互式DEBUG181
3.5.子文件设计(2)188
3.5.1.添加修改记录窗体设计189
3.5.2.添加删除记录窗体设计194
3.5.3.添加增加记录窗体设计195
3.6.交互式子文件程序设计(2)209
3.6.1.调用程序209
3.6.2.RPGIV子文件程序设计(2)214
3.7.单页子文件设计(3)222
3.7.1.单页子文件设计关键字223
3.7.2.单页子文件关键字隐藏变量231
3.8.单页子文件程序设计(3)233
4.打印程序设计245
4.1.打印文件设计245
4.1.1.使用RLU设计报表246
4.1.2.为打印文件选择数据库247
4.1.3.定义记录格式248
4.1.4.放置数据库字段251
4.1.5.定义表头256
4.1.6.合并记录格式268
4.1.7.建立变量型字段270
4.1.8.保存报表设计名生成打印文件PRTF275
4.2.打印报表RPGIV程序设计以及打印定向280
4.2.1.程序设计281
4.2.2.编译以及调用打印程序283
4.2.3.使用打印文件参数285
4.3.程序控制格式打印报表设计286
5.程序调用及参数传递290
5.1.1.RPGIV之间的调用以及参数传递290
5.1.2.CLP与RPG之间的调用302
5.1.3.关于MODULE、CALLB、CALLP、SRVPGM的概念306
6.数据结构以及数组311
6.1.1.数组表示形式311
6.1.2.数据结构313
6.1.3.Copy或者/INCLUDE源码317
6.1.4.数据区 Data Area321
6.1.5.日期运算326
6.1.6.数值运算精度328
6.1.7.文件状态数据结构与程序状态数据结构330
7.文件处理方式与多文件处理332
7.1.1.使用文件相对记录号处理文件332
7.1.2.多文件处理335
7.1.3.使用组合键字存取文件342
7.1.4.对文件操作的内置函数346
7.1.5.重命名文件字段347
7.1.6.批处理作业方式DEBUG349
7.1.7.数据库文件记录锁定处理356
7.1.8.文件覆盖技术358
8.COMMIT CONTROL360
8.1.1.Journal Receiver(日志接收器)361
8.1.2.Journal (日志)362
8.1.3.STRJRNPF开始物理文件日志管理363
8.1.4.STRCMTCTL开始Commit控制368
8.1.5.Commit锁定级别370
9.在RPGIV嵌入SQL374
9.1.1.RPGIV嵌入SQL源程序类型374
9.1.2.嵌入式SQL的编辑格式375
9.1.3.嵌入式SQL编译选择项376
9.1.4.嵌入式SQL使用CURSOR378
10.指针类型387
10.1.1.指针概念387
10.1.2.指针使用范例388
10.1.3.指针运算391
10.1.4.使用指针作为过程参数394
10.1.5.使用指针调用过程(Procedure)398
10.1.6.BASED特殊用法405
11.条件编译406
11.1.1.条件编译的定义406
11.1.2.复杂条件表达式408
附录1 使用FTP传输配套学习数据盘文件至主机411
附录2 SCREEN DESIGN AID帮助413
附录3416